Transaction 6518384b97959d2b4e279ddb8a44f6c6ee5319c078e08c67f6ac1815efca1dd9

33 Input
2 Outputs
  • 6518384b97959d2b4e279ddb8a44f6c6ee5319c078e08c67f6ac1815efca1dd9:0
  • value  21931
    address  bc1qs5r5elm66x8vh5yhf7y04kwmg27nrupe4zsmxw0w3rcfz2spkayqs3fg4u
  • 6518384b97959d2b4e279ddb8a44f6c6ee5319c078e08c67f6ac1815efca1dd9:1
  • value  2072651
    address  3Go2bYXFv8MFYmz5ahZaUjwpgxk9uMLaWY